Car brakes are one of the most important parts of the vehicles, especially when it comes for safety. But like other car parts, over time the brakes will experience wear and tear depending on your driving style, the driving conditions and the quality of the brakes. Before your brakes stop working completely, you’ll probably notice a few signs that they need replacing.

In this blog, we explain some of the top signs you need to look out for.

Screeching sounds

When you press down on the brakes your car should come to a noise-free stop. However, if your brakes are beginning to wear out, you may notice high-pitched screeching or squeaking as you brake. This audible warning should not be ignored as it’s a clear indication that your brake pads are wearing out, making them less effective with every journey.

Vibrations and grinding

You may also notice vibrations or pulsating under the brake which could be a sign that the brake pads are not in contact with the rotor or they are warped. Additionally, you might also notice grinding which can be felt under the brake pads and heard – again, this is likely to be a problem caused by damaged rotors. The metal on metal sound probably means your brakes need completely replacing, so don’t ignore it.

Less responsive

One of the most obvious signs that your brakes need replacing is when they become less responsive. Pay attention to how they are working – are you having to apply extra pressure? Is it sinking into the floor? If your brakes have become unresponsive this is a serious problem that needs dealing with as soon as possible. Unresponsive brakes can result in serious road accidents as they will affect your response time.
